the filter coffee here is what you come for first, then probably again. caféva sits on haga nygata, a street in the haga district that gothenburg takes quietly seriously, and the café fits that mood without making a thing of it. you don't need to overthink your order: if filter is on, get it. if you're after espresso, get that too. the place is well regarded locally, and that reputation runs on consistency rather than spectacle. haga draws people who actually live in the neighbourhood alongside those wandering down from linnéstaden, so the room earns its atmosphere from the street rather than generating it artificially. a good mid-morning, a seat if you find one, and the filter coffee while it's fresh.
